LongDescription#@#NA#@@#Cleaning Instructions#@#Wipe caster wheel and swivel with a microfiber cloth and mild detergent, rinse with clean water, then dry thoroughly. Apply light machine oil to bearings monthly and spin to distribute lubricant. Inspect mounting hardware and tighten fasteners; replace worn wheels immediately. • Delivery times may vary based on location.#@@#deliverynotes#@#NA#@@#Maintenance Guide#@#Inspect caster mounting bolts weekly and tighten to the torque specified by PartsTown to prevent loosening and uneven wear. Lubricate swivel bearings monthly with food-grade lubricant to maintain smooth rotation and reduce noise. Clean wheel treads after each service shift to remove debris and prevent floor damage. Replace worn wheels when tread depth falls below safe contact surface. Record maintenance dates and actions to ensure CSA compliance and traceability.
